This article intends to offer you solutions for cameras failing to scan the QR code on your phone. You may check the causes one by one to see if they can solve your problem.

Applies to: Reolink battery-powered WiFi cameras, Reolink Lumus, E1 series cameras, Reolink Video Doorbell WiFi, E1 Outdoor, TackMix WiFi

If you keep hearing the repeated Ding sound or "Please run Reolink App, add the camera and set it up" instead of moving on to the next step when setting up cameras, it means the camera has failed to recognize the QR code on your phone.

Note: If you hear the "QR code doesn't match" prompt, please make sure you didn't scan the other camera's QR code to set up the current camera. There are several possible causes for the problem:

Cause 1. The camera lens is dirty and unable to get a clear image of the QR code.

Solution: Wipe the camera lens with a dry paper towel/tissue. For the initial setup, you may remove the protective tape on the lens.

Cause 2. Your phone is too near or too far away from the camera.

Solution: Adjust the angle and the distance to make sure that your phone screen is 90° vertical to the camera at about 20cm (8 inches) away.

Note: For Argus Eco and Argus PT, make sure your phone screen is 90° vertical to the camera at about 30cm (12 inches) away.

Cause 3. The WiFi SSID and password are too long.

Solution: The WiFi SSID and password should be between 1~31 characters. Please make sure they don't include special characters, like &<>.

Cause 4. The light is too dim for the camera to recognize the QR code.

Solution: Scan the QR code on the phone’s screen where there's enough illumination and adjust your phone screen to about 50% brightness.

Cause 5. The QR code is too small for the camera to scan.

Solution: Tap the QR code generated on the phone to enlarge it or try to use a phone with a screen larger than 4 inches.

Cause 6. Reolink App is set to use the dark mode.

Solution: Sometimes, the QR code generated on the App will be messed up if the app is set in dark mode. Please turn off the dark mode on the App.
